The working principle of the SN74F02N is based on four individual two-input NOR gates. Each of these NOR gates has two inputs, such as A and B, and one output, such as Y. When both inputs (A and B) are low, the output (Y) is high. When either input (A or B) is high, the output (Y) is low. This is the basic operation of a NOR gate.
